{"data":{"id":"us-in/ic-10-18-1-24","jurisdiction":"us-in","citation":"IC 10-18-1-24","heading":"Desecration","body":"Sec. 24. A person may not desecrate the Soldiers' and Sailors' Monument in Indianapolis, the street known as Monument Circle, or any of the premises or approaches surrounding the monument by building a wall, fence, or other obstruction in or about the premises, approaches, or street known as Monument Circle surrounding the monument:\n(1) to sell or offer to sell any article of merchandise;\n(2) to have or to hold any show, carnival, circus, or masquerade;\n(3) to maintain any tent or building in or about the street, premises, or approaches;\n(4) to hold a political meeting;\n(5) to in any way obstruct the view or approaches to the street, or premises; or\n(6) to use the premises, street, or approaches;\nfor purposes other than those intended in this chapter.","path":["TITLE 10.
